Revenue and profits dipped at a slimmed-down Katten Muchin Rosenman in 2020, due to a slowdown in real estate and litigation in the early months of the pandemic, but other practices, such as finance and insolvency and restructuring, surged.

Revenue hit $646.6 million in 2020, down 3.5% from $669.7 million in 2019. With 5% fewer lawyers, revenue per lawyer (RPL) topped seven figures with $1.009 million, up 1.6% when compared with $993,000 the year before.
